Rick Posted March 22, 2008 Report Posted March 22, 2008 when welding thick steel how do you get really good penetration iv been doin a bit of heavy duty work today but its not strong enough and thats with the welder on max. steel was about 8mm thick but the welds broke off once i started hammering it about.... its for a folding bollard before you ask is its juts cuz im shit at welding or you reckon i need more power

Fiesta Steve Posted March 22, 2008 Report Posted March 22, 2008 You'd need a very big amp welder to get good penetration on 8mm steel. Welding with no gas won't help either.
X FLOW EDDY Posted March 22, 2008 Report Posted March 22, 2008 You could do with a big stick welder for that, 140-150 amp with a 3.5mm rod !!!
V8ian Posted March 22, 2008 Report Posted March 22, 2008 Weld prep it by grinding back to a Vee, If needed, do a penetration run deep into the Vee and then do a run too one side of the penetration weld, and then to the other side, wire brushing inbetween runs to get things clean, then run a capping weld over the top.
